an infinite playground for music
Musicians and creators seeking to reclaim the instinctive, playful nature of music creation will find Riffle Studio offers an infinite, collaborative ecosystem designed around human expression rather than technical operation. The platform positions itself as a response to how modern music production tools have transformed artists into operators, forcing them to navigate what it describes as soulless interfaces that suppress natural creative instincts.
Riffle Studio centers on collaborative music making, emphasizing the ability to create music with friends within what it calls an infinite playground. The platform's core philosophy rejects the technical obedience demanded by traditional digital audio workstations, arguing that human expression cannot survive when constrained by complex, unintuitive systems. Instead, it seeks to restore music creation to its fundamental nature as the most human form of expression.
The platform traces its mission back to humanity's earliest creative impulses, before formal language, before manufactured instruments, before sound engineering transformed raw expression into a technical discipline. Riffle Studio positions itself as a corrective to centuries of evolution where tools replaced traditions and instinct buckled under increasing complexity. The platform advocates for play as the essential path back to musical freedom.
Every idea within the ecosystem receives the space and support needed to find its shape, suggesting an environment designed to nurture creative exploration rather than demand technical proficiency. The collaborative emphasis indicates that Riffle Studio facilitates group creation, allowing multiple users to work together within the same musical space.
The platform speaks directly to artists who feel constrained by conventional music production software, offering an alternative that prioritizes intuitive expression over mastery of complex features. By framing itself as a new playground for music creation, Riffle Studio promises to return the act of making music to something immediate and instinctive, stripping away the barriers that have accumulated as technology has advanced. The platform exists specifically to restore the freedom that traditional production tools have inadvertently suppressed, creating an environment where musical expression can flow naturally rather than through learned technical procedures.
